A walk through the fonts - Ke Zhijie, Su WeixiangChapter 1: The origin of Chinese fonts1.1 The evolution of Chinese characters - Oracle bone script: The earliest form of Chinese characters, used for divination and inscriptions. - Bronze inscription: Appeared with the development of bronze ware, the fonts became more standardized. - Seal script: Became the official writing standard after the unification of Qin. - Official script: A writing style developed in the Han Dynasty, with simplified strokes, suitable for fast writing. - Regular script: The standardization of Chinese characters, which is still the basis of Chinese characters today. 1.2 Classification of Chinese fonts - Traditional fonts: Including traditional writing styles such as seal script, official script, regular script, running script, and cursive script. - Modern fonts: Designed under the influence of the West, combining modern aesthetics and typographical technology. Chapter 2: The basic structure of fonts2.1 Balance and structure of fonts - Stroke layout: The key to the balance of fonts lies in the position and proportion of strokes. - Architecture design: A reasonable structure makes the font stable and beautiful. 2.2 Spatial Relationship of Fonts - Black and White Space: The black and white contrast between ink and paper constitutes the visual hierarchy of fonts. - Character Spacing: The influence of the blank area between individual characters on the overall layout. Chapter 3: Font Application in Daily Life3.1 Importance of Layout - Readability and Readability: Good typography can enhance the reading experience of text. - Visual Hierarchy: Build a layered layout through elements such as font size, line spacing and color. 3.2 The Art of Font Selection - Functionality and Occasion: Choose the right font according to different communication purposes and usage occasions. - Emotional Expression: Font style can reflect the mood and atmosphere of the content. Chapter 4: New Trends in Chinese Fonts4.1 Font Design in the Digital Age - Screen Adaptability: Fonts in the digital age need to adapt to multiple resolutions and devices. - Dynamic Font: Font design that combines animation and interactive elements. 4.2 Combination of Tradition and Modernity - Revival of Traditional Elements: Incorporate the spirit and aesthetics of traditional culture into the design. - International Perspective: In the context of globalization, the design of Chinese fonts tends to be diversified and internationally integrated. --- The above is a brief summary of the book "Font Walk", organized in Markdown format. The Art of Love is a masterpiece by the ancient Roman poet Ovid, created in the first century AD. This work explores the multiple aspects of love in the form of poetry, including its beauty, complexity, and even pain. Ovid uses his delicate and vivid writing to show people's various experiences in love, whether it is the shyness and sweetness of first love, the passion and commitment of passionate love, or the pain and struggle of broken love, all of which are vividly described in his writing. In addition, the book also contains discussions on social skills and the art of courtship, making this work not only of literary value, but also a profound insight into human nature and emotions. For thousands of years, The Art of Love has been regarded as a classic work on love in Western literature and is deeply loved by readers.

"Eichmann in Jerusalem: A Report on the Banality of Evil" is a highly controversial book by Hannah Arendt. The book provides a profound and comprehensive analysis of the Nazi's Jewish policy during World War II. Arendt proposed the famous concept of "banality of evil" in it. She believed that evil is not always driven by extreme ideology or fanatical hatred. Sometimes it is just caused by lazy thinking, moral numbness and evasion of responsibility. This view has triggered a fierce debate in the Western intellectual world for fifty years. The book also records in detail the process of the trial of Nazi war criminals. Through this historical review, Arendt warns the world: we should never take the recognition and prevention of evil lightly. This book is not only a profound reflection on history, but also a profound exploration of human nature, morality and responsibility.
